FDA votes to approve world’s first RSV vaccines for adults over 60
Advisors for the U.S. Food and Drug Administration voted in favor of approving two RSV vaccines for adults over the age of 60. The vaccines, made by Pfizer and GlaxoSmithKline, will be voted on by the FDA in May.
